Luke Crang guesting for Nathan Stoneman, Kent using RR for Sam Woolley.

Heat 1 stopped. Halder lifted coming out of bend 2, think lap 2,  and hit the fence. Halder excluded  but up on his feet and walking back to the pits

Ht 1, Jenkins, Atkins, Bowtell, Halder ( f exc)59.5, 1-5

Ht 2, Butcher, Clouting, Watts, King (exc 2 mins), 61.11-5, 2-10

Ht 3, rerun, Scott, Halder, Hagon, Verge (f exc), 60.9, 2-4, 4-14

Ht 4, King,  Morley, Clouting, Crang, 62.1, 5-1, 9-15

Ht 5, Atkins, Jenkins,Verge, Halder, 61.3, 1-5, 10-20,

Ht 6, Bowtell, Butcher, Crang, King, 60.4, 3-3, 13-23

Ht 7, Morley, Scott, Hagon, Watts, 62.7  3-3, 16-26

Ht 8, Atkins, Verge, Butcher, King (f-exc), awd no time, 2-4, 18-30. Butcher replaced Clouting who was excluded for moving at the start.

Some highlights or lowlights depending on who you support:-
Heat 1. The Royals gated but Halder picked up some grip coming out of bend 2 on lap 2, he got it down but clouted the fence and came off. In the rerun the Chargers gated and Bowtell couldn't land a blow.
Heat 2. King's bike seemed to pack up at the tapes and he was excluded for two minutes. He came back out from 15 but his bike packed up again and he left the track, I think he was officially excluded.
Heat 3. Vegre fell trying to go around the outside on bends 1 and 2 on lap 1, excluded. In the rerun Halder gated and led for 2 laps before Scott went under him coming out of bend 2 on lap 3. I do like the look of Scott, he's impressed twice at Iwade.
Heat 4. King gated and Morley didn't really need to do much to protect him.
Heat 5. The Cheetahs gated and were gone!
Heat 8. Clouting moved at the start and was excluded, having been warned in Heat 2. Replaced by Butcher. King fell and got trapped under the fence on bends 1 and 2 and the race was awarded.
Nip and tuck up until heat 12 when disaster struck the Royals. King fell on on bend 1 from the start but remounted, meanwhile Verge slipped up the inside of Hagon but then had engine failure going into lap 2. King was closing on Butcher but not really threatening and he then fell again on the 1st bend and was excluded. Verge was also excluded as he wasn't under power at the time the race was stopped. The two Chargers had a two man rerun.
Heat 13. Bowtell gates with Jenkins in pursuit, Bowtell well clear when Jenkins gets into bother on bend 1 lap 3 and falls. He was excluded and the race was awarded.
Heat 15, Bowtell off 1 and Atkins off 2. They gate together and Bowtell was very hard on Atkins coming out of bend 2, nothing naughty, in my opinion, just hard racing. Atkins dropped to the back. Morley had outgated Jenkins and so the meeting finished with a 5-1 to the Royals.

A lot of these riders are new to me as I've only just started attending meetings again, but for Oxford Scott and Atkins impressed and Arran Butcher went about his business quietly and scored well. For Kent, Bowtell and Morley always impress and Connor King looks like he could be a good team member. They're obviously missing Joe Allcock who was riding well before he got injured.

Given the weather, it was very very dusty, and as hard as the track man tried he couldn't keep the dust down. I heard him saying to another spectator that he'd put 40k litres of water down last night alone!
